Exchange BTC Long/Short Ratio
The exchange BTC long/short ratio represents the ratio of open long positions to open short positions on a given cryptocurrency exchange. It can be used as an indicator of market sentiment or trader positioning. To calculate the exchange BTC long/short ratio, you need to determine the number of open long positions and the number of open short positions on the exchange. Then divide the number of open long positions by the number of open short positions to get the ratio. For example, if there are 2,000 open long positions and 1,000 open short positions on a particular exchange, the exchange BTC long/short ratio would be 2:1 (or 2.0). This means that there are twice as many open long positions as there are open short positions on the exchange, which could indicate a bullish sentiment among traders.

Longs vs. shorts
On the Bitcoin price chart you can see:
- Bitcoin price in USD (white line)
- Total Bitcoin longs (green line)
- Total Bitcoin short (red line)
Both longs and shorts are measured in BTC. On shorter timeframes (say below one week) longs and shorts are typically almost straight lines because they don’t fluctuate much and because of Y-axis scaling.
The two charts below the price chart show the same values for total longs and shorts, but capture the short term flucturations much better.
Pain & Mana score
Pain and Mana is a health-score that is calculated by Datamish. Both longs and shorts have a pain and a mana score. Pain is bad and mana is good.
Pain score increases when traders are adding to Bitcoin positions while the market is moving against them. So they could be in for a squeeze.
Increased mana score happens when traders are closing their Bitcoin positions while price is moving with them. They are regaining energy. A positive mana score can sometimes happen after the other side has been squeezed successfully.
Pain and mana score is dependent on timeframe, so Datamish calculates the scores for three different timeframes: 24h, 7d, and 14d.
Pain and mana score does not tell you anything you couldn’t figure out for yourself by looking at the price chart, the longs chart, and the shorts chart. If you want to learn more the about how pain and mana score works then go to one of the time three frames and consider how price, shorts, and longs have developed within in that timeframe.
Longs and USD interest rate
On the chart you can see:
- Left-Y: Daily interest rate for USD (grey line)
- Right-Y: Total longs measured in Bitcoin (green line)
Changes in long positions are important to consider. Increasing longs express a bullish sentiment, and decreasing longs express a bearish sentiment.
If USD interest rate is high, traders are less likely to borrow USD to go long Bitcoin.
Interest rate can be pushed up if there is little funding available, so it is a good idea to keep an eye on both interest rates and available funding. At the top of the page there is a section where you can see how much USD funding is available.
The risk of liquidation means that margin traders are «weak hands» that can easily be shaken out of their positions. If there are too many longs this can result in a long squeeze.
Shorts and Bitcoin interest rate
On the chart you can see:
- Left-Y: Daily interest rate for Bitcoin (grey line)
- Right-Y: Total shorts measured in BTC (red line)
If Bitcoin interest rate is high, traders are less likely to borrow Bitcoin to go short. Interest rate can be pushed up if there is little Bitcoin funding available, so that is worth considering. At the top of the page there is a section where you can see how much Bitcoin funding is available.
Changes in short positions are important to consider. If shorts increase then sentiment is bearish, and if shorts decrease then bearish sentiment is decreasing.
The risk of liquidation means that margin traders are «weak hands» that can easily be shaken out of their positions. If there are too many shorters then that can lead to a short squeeze.
